SHORT DESCRIPTION:  Configuration change for San Angelo Power Station (SAPS) and SAN ANGELO RED CREEK (SARC)
INTENDED AUDIENCE:  ERCOT Market Participants
DAY AFFECTED:  September 16, 2009
LONG DESCRIPTION:  This Notice is to inform the market of implementation of a congestion related equipment status change. This configuration change is for the San Angelo Power Station (SAPS) and SAN ANGELO RED CREEK (SARC) stations. This equipment change will be effective on Wednesday, September 16, 2009.
The bus will be split at SAPS so that the Shrew Tap, Pave Paws SWTECH and Ben Ficklin lines are connected to one bus. The breakers connecting bus SAPS14 and SAPS24 will be opened. The San Angelo South Tap, San Angelo Southland Hills and the Schkade lines and the 138 kV to 69 kV autotransformer at SAPS will be connected to bus SAPS14. Additionally at SARC, the Ben Ficklin to Ballinger line will be isolated from other 138 kV lines and the 138 kV to 345 kV autotransformers at SARC.
AEP worked with ERCOT outage coordination to relocate the 138 kV to 69 kV autotransformer at SAPS and has recently completed the work and proposed the splitting of the buses at SAPS. ERCOT studied this proposal and has no reliability concern with the proposal. The benefit of the split is that it will isolate the SAPS Shrew line from the 345 kV system at Twin Butte and this should reduce congestion on the SAPS to Shrew and Shrew to Menard lines. This split was discussed at the May 28, 2009, Congestion Management Working Group (CMWG) meeting.
